What is structural glazing?

Have you ever come across a building that is made of glass but at the same time has a design you cannot get your eyes off? This kind of design in buildings is called structural glazing in that the glass is integral to the building’s design. These methods involve the installation of huge glass panels in that they add some weight to the building structure.
